如何在grails 3.0.0应用程序中禁用重新加载



在Grails 3.0.0.M2中,spring重载似乎会导致JDK 8u40出现错误。我可以在开发模式下禁用重新加载吗?在build.gradle或application.yml中有要设置的密钥吗?

不确定在上述情况下是否有帮助。我使用下面的grails 2.3.8来禁用自动编译。

grails -Dserver.port=8090 -Dserver.env=development -Denable.jndi=true -Ddisable.auto.recompile=true run-app

其中

disable.auto.recompile=真正的

禁用更改的自动编译和自动上载。

server.env—您希望应用程序在其中运行的环境。

server.port-应用程序将在其上运行的端口

enable.jndi-启用jndi支持

您可以在Gradle构建中设置这些变量。

看看这个答案。

在3.x应用程序中,您可以通过添加来禁用Spring Loaded

grails {
   agent {
      enabled = false
   }
}

至CCD_ 4。

最新更新